@laravel_pro

Страница 251 из 2014
AP?
19.12.2016
00:15:09
Привет. Пишу свой валидатор в качестве велосипеда для учёбы, хотел посмотреть, как в Ларе организована фильтрация или проверка входных данных с POST'a. Читаю ларадок 5.3 validation, но такого не вижу. Может, не там ищу?

Или может - не валидатор занимается такими проверками? Помогите, пожалуйста, правильно запрос сформировать.

Wild
19.12.2016
00:18:22
Что тебе нужно проверять?

AP?
19.12.2016
00:18:33
инпуты с формы

Google
Wild
19.12.2016
00:18:39
Судя по тому что ты описал, то ты как раз читаешь что нужно

AP?
19.12.2016
00:18:42
текст, числа

Code
19.12.2016
00:18:43
Дак вот же. В валидатор принимает массив ключ => значение а потом уже правила прописываются

Wild
19.12.2016
00:19:11
Игорь, это у тебя скрин, или ты так быстро загуглил?

AP?
19.12.2016
00:19:17
так, а без этого "ключ-массив"

я щас пишу на нативном

костыль, велосипед - как угодно)

Code
19.12.2016
00:19:31
AP?
19.12.2016
00:19:40
мне бы правила, которые он применяет к строке из POST'a )

Code
19.12.2016
00:19:45
Гуглил чтобы скрин сделать

Wild
19.12.2016
00:19:48
А чем тебя не устраивает вариант с массивом?

Code
19.12.2016
00:20:26
мне бы правила, которые он применяет к строке из POST'a )
Правила валидации нежелательно передавать через POST. их же смогут подменить

AP?
19.12.2016
00:20:39
не-не

Google
AP?
19.12.2016
00:20:51
они у меня в логике

я просто через функцию с этими правилами хочу пропустить значение с поста

Wild
19.12.2016
00:21:15
https://laravel.com/docs/5.3/validation#available-validation-rules

Ты про это?

AP?
19.12.2016
00:21:20
на самом деле я хотел узнать, какой набор инструкций использовать

h t m l e n t i t i e s, special chars, mysql_real_escape_string

Wild
19.12.2016
00:22:04
Жди

Ты на ларе кодишь?

AP?
19.12.2016
00:22:31
эм... ну я пока не дошёл до неё, я сейчас свой crud-велосипед изобретаю

на чистом пыхе

но потом да, хочу на ларе

Wild
19.12.2016
00:22:52
Ну в любых ORM есть защита от скулей

Dmitriy
19.12.2016
00:22:54
h t m l e n t i t i e s, special chars, mysql_real_escape_string
выкинь и используй Валидацию в фрейме

Wild
19.12.2016
00:23:01
и прочих возможных атак

так что тебе не особо все этто надо

AP?
19.12.2016
00:23:51
выкинь и используй Валидацию в фрейме
я понимаю, что буду потом использовать готовые решения

но мне хотелось бы до них как-то самому дойти, чтобы понять что к чему)

сейчас

я нашёл ман неплохой на хабре

но автора обосрали

Google
AP?
19.12.2016
00:24:19
https://habrahabr.ru/post/143035/

ещё у Локхарта в книге интересно описано "h t m l e n t i t i e s, special chars, mysql_real_escape_string" и т.д., поэтому я хотел бы знать - какие из них действительно нужно использовать

Dmitriy
19.12.2016
00:26:37
но автора обосрали
и правильно там ад

Евгений
19.12.2016
04:28:12
@wildwild про очереди, вот у меня телеграмм бот например, добавлен в почти 900 чатов. То есть получает много запросов постоянно. И отвечает иногда если это нужно. Очередей нет. Отвечает мгновенно. Но если у тебя много видов уведомлений, смс, почта и тд, то я бы наверно сделал очереди. Но в первое время у тебя не будет столько уведомлений чтобы очереди реально имели большое значение

Dmitriy
19.12.2016
04:28:41
Очереди делаю что бы не ждать

Отправил в фоне и готово.

Евгений
19.12.2016
04:29:51
Я говорю, у меня много уведомлений у бота и все равно отвечает мгновенно, ждать не приходится

Но у меня только в телегу

А он хочет в кучу мест делать уведомления

00
19.12.2016
05:33:53
Какую БД прилагаете для соц. сеть

Алексей
19.12.2016
05:37:30
neo4j

Sergey
19.12.2016
05:39:25
монго не подойдет для социальных графов

Dmitriy
19.12.2016
05:40:21
монго не подойдет для социальных графов
Человек не описал ничего. Для какого-то ласт фм вполне пойдет

Евгений
19.12.2016
05:45:24
Мускуль

Раз уж ничего не описал, тоже подойдет

00
19.12.2016
05:46:18
Там основные задачи чат, видео вызов,голосовой вызов. А для чата что советуете?

Алексей
19.12.2016
05:46:23
http://risovach.ru/upload/2016/01/mem/shrek-fiona-garold-osel_102953604_orig_.jpg

Евгений
19.12.2016
05:47:12
На файлах

marabu
19.12.2016
05:48:51
1c норм база

Google
Sergey
19.12.2016
06:31:34
Там основные задачи чат, видео вызов,голосовой вызов. А для чата что советуете?
то что вы описываете - не имеет особого значения какую бд выберете. имеет значение аудитория, какие представления данных самые частоиспользуемые, возможности социальных связей, предполагаемая нагрузка. чат хранить и логи вызовов - любая бд справится.

(;¬_¬)
19.12.2016
06:59:42
чатик хай

Евгений
19.12.2016
08:31:24
кто нибудь юзал какие то готовые пакеты для page views count? Ну то есть просто счётчик просмотров не проблема сделать, я хотел чтобы писалось в базу с датой, чтоб графики строить в админке, но и чтобы не учитывать одного юзера дважды. Вроде тоже не сложно, но может легче сразу пакет взять с таким функционалом?

https://github.com/antonioribeiro/tracker dn наткнулся на пакет там много всего чекается, есть у кого опыт использования?

Меня зовут
19.12.2016
09:19:15
Привет, как выяснить где ошибка если пишет что элемента нет, хотя он есть

Admin
ERROR: S client not available

Меня зовут
19.12.2016
09:19:35
массив $filtred_con

Quiss
19.12.2016
09:21:07
ЧТАААААААААААА

count()-1 ???????????????

if($a == $b) { unset() } ЧТАААААААААААААААААААААААААА?

@levchihnul ты наркоман?

Меня зовут
19.12.2016
09:23:38
@levchihnul ты наркоман?
ну ты либо говори как правильно, либо молчи уже

Меня зовут
19.12.2016
09:25:01
ммм сейчас бы в интернете себя реализовать приставая к людям

Gennadiy
19.12.2016
09:27:57
а как ошибка-то выглядит?

а в $filtred_con что?

Меня зовут
19.12.2016
09:28:58
Gennadiy
19.12.2016
09:29:05
хм, странно

Меня зовут
19.12.2016
09:29:13
вот и я не знаю почему

Gennadiy
19.12.2016
09:30:09
пробовал дампить переменные, в том числе и ключи, на каждой итерации?

Google
Меня зовут
19.12.2016
09:30:50
пробовал дампить переменные, в том числе и ключи, на каждой итерации?
вот именно по двойке выдает ошибку даже если в ручную прописываю ключ

а дальше нормально

весь массив нормальный кроме того где лежит "6"

Gennadiy
19.12.2016
09:32:21
тьфу, блин

он же у тебя один раз сансетил, потом пытается ещё раз ансет делать

по тому же ключу в случае срабатывания true

Евгений
19.12.2016
09:33:15
я ваще не понял чо ты пытаешься сделать со своим массивом

Gennadiy
19.12.2016
09:34:27
да, кстати, вместо второго цикла можно было хотя бы array_search использовать

array_search($value->concert_id, $filtred_con) === true

Gennadiy
19.12.2016
09:35:56
обязательно сравни тождественно с true

Меня зовут
19.12.2016
09:36:24
VSKut
19.12.2016
10:00:50
[12:46:30] <rasputin> для того чтоб отправлять запросы SSL на другой сервер на нашем сервере ничего не требуется [12:46:38] <rasputin> и сертификаты для этого не нужны [12:48:01] <rasputin> сертификаты для ссл используются очень редко (например вебмани лайт) [12:48:22] <rasputin> во всех остальных случаях ничего не требуетсяю всеми необхдимыми данными обмениваются во время соединения [12:50:23] <rasputin> создай тестовый пример в котором просто get_file_contents("https://www.google.com") [12:50:31] <rasputin> без каких либо сертификатов

Страница 251 из 2014